Tezcatlipoca's Eye:
Alitu 1 Spell
Lifeforce cost: 1

To use this spell the caster must have a cat's-eye agate worth at least 1 resource. The caster clenches the agate in their hand firmly and closes their eyes while speaking a prayer to Tezcatlipoca, the god of the night sky, and jaguars. Roll Charisma + Alitu diff 7. If the roll succeeds the user opens their eyes and the world is laid bare before them. Their eyes take on the appearance of a cat's eyes for the duration of the spell. Which lasts until they unclench their fist. Humans can see the strangeness of the caster's eyes so it is best to do this from concealment, or while wearing eye coverings if possible. To other supernaturals this spell is even more obvious, as they can tell when you are looking at them. The spell allows you to see the true nature of anyone in your line of sight, and can affect multiple targets or even an entire area.

1 Success:
The Caster is able to discern natural from supernatural.

2 Successes:
The Caster is able to percieve auras as per Mage 20th. This also gives them subtle hints as to the nature of some supernaturals as per Judge the Soul.

3 Successes:
The caster gains additional tidbits of information at the ST's discretion about the subject or subjects in their field of view. The more successes, the more information.

Fire's Blessing:
Level 2 Alitu Ritual
Lifeforce: 1 for each thing being cleansed
Using Fire and Ceremony practitioners of Alitu can cleanse corruption from an area. To perform this ritual the caster or casters must first create a boundary. This is done by lighting four small fires at each corner of the area they are cleansing. The caster then pays 1 lifeforce for each thing being cleansed, followed by making a charisma + alitu roll. The difficulty of this roll varies depending on the severity of the corruption. Only a single success is required for the ritual to function and cleans the objects, areas, and people.

Jaquar's Blessing:
Level 2 Alitu Spell:
Lifeforce Cost: 2
This spell functions as per the Amulet Veil of Amunet, save that it is a spell, and is focused around a cat's eye agate. Often the same agate used for Tezcatlipoca's Eye. The agate is clenched in the hand and the spell is cast, whereas it functions as per Veil of Amunet until the hand is opened.

Xiuhtecuhtli's Ire:
Level 2 Cascade Alitu Spell:
Lifeforce: 2+
This spell gives the practitioner of Alitu to command fire. The caster takes a deep breath, and points at the object or person she wishes to inflict with the ire of the fire god, speaking a prayer where she invokes his wrath. The caster then rolls Manipulation + Alitu at a difficulty of 7. The target must soak a number of health levels of aggrivated fire damage equal to the number of successes on the roll.

Call the Spirits of Fire:
Level 2 Cascade Alitu Ritual:
Lifeforce: Varies
This spell allows a practitioner of Alitu to summon a small fire elemental. The caster must first offer something that burns, such as paper, or dried corn husks, as well as an offering of a small piece of obsidian. The offerings are consumed as part of the spell, wether it succeeds or not. The caster then rolls Manipulation + Alitu at difficulty 7. Only a single success is required to summon an elemental. The caster must then negotiate it's service. This functions much as a garou summoning spirits. Chimage is payed with lifeforce instead of Gnosis, but otherwise the negotiation is the same. The Capachocha know that pulling a spirit away from it's purpose is damaging to nature in the long run, and those that abuse this ritual quickly face the wrath of their patrons and elders.

Cleansing Touch
Type: Spell
Dice Pool: Medicine + Respiro
Difficulty: 7
Lifeforce: None
By merely touching an infected object or an afflicted person, the ice priest may neutralize the affliction that burns within it. This spell allows the user to cleanse the body of disease both made and natural.

Climb the Sky
Type: Spell
Dice Pool: Manipulation + Respiro
Difficulty: 7
Lifeforce: Varies
The high mountains of Tawantinsuyu are perilous for outsiders, with altitude sickness being a major problem for anyone not native to the region. This spell enables the Chaskimallki to afflict people with altitude sickness simply by snapping his fingers and pointing at them. For each success the affected's stamina is reduced by the Life force spent down to a limit of 1. The target resists this effect by rolling Stamina (difficulty 7) each turn. If he accumulates as many successes on this roll as the caster spent Lifeforce, he overcomes the spell’s effects altogether. Otherwise, the effects last until the person recovers from the sickness naturally.

Shelter of the Chosen
Type: Spell
Dice Pool: Survival + Respiro
Difficulty: 6
Lifeforce: 1
This simple incantation forms an area of temperate weather within 30 feet of the caster and protects those nearby from the harsh environs the Chaskimallki often call home. All living beings within the area of this spell’s effect are protected from the harmful influence of a single chosen bad environmental effect (Storms, fires, toxic environments etc.) and receive an additional soak die versus more directly injurious effects from the environment. The benefits of this spell last as long as the caster remains within its area. The area of temperate weather may be moved with the caster, but its duration is then reduced to a number of hours equal to the caster’s Direction rating.
